Apollo 13 Crew The flight was commanded by James A. Lovell with John L. Swigert as command module pilot and Fred W. Haise as lunar module pilot.

Apollo 13 facts Apollo 13 was the seventh mission on the American Apollo space programme and the third intended to land on the moon. It took off on April at 13:13. On April 13th the oxygen tank exploded. It was launched at the Kennedy space centre in Florida. It was in space for 5 days 22 hours 54 minutes 41 seconds. It got back safely to Earth on April 17th

Apollo 13 facts The space ship was called CSM: Odyssey LM: Aquarius. The space ship was called CSM: Odyssey LM: Aquarius. Because of the explosion Apollo 13 had to circle the moon without landing. Because of the explosion Apollo 13 had to circle the moon without landing. At 55 hours 54 minutes into the flight the oxygen tank number two blew up and they were miles away from earth, it landed in the pacific ocean in Samoa and a recovery ship the USS Iwo Jima recovered it.
